imap-2-mcp
MCP server that makes IMAP mailboxes searchable for AI clients such as Claude. It combines live IMAP access with a local SQLite FTS5 index that also covers attachment contents (PDF/DOCX/XLSX/text), so full-text search stays fast even for large mailboxes (50k+ messages).
Read-only against existing mail: it never sends, deletes, moves, or flags anything. The single write operation is
create_draft, which APPENDs a new draft to the drafts folder — sending stays a manual step in your mail client (there is no SMTP in this project).
See SPEC.md for the full design and rationale.
Features (Phase 1)
Multi-account IMAP (SSL), read-only against existing mail.
Background sync worker: initial full index + periodic incremental updates.
Attachment text extraction (PDF, DOCX, XLSX, plain text).
Draft creation (
create_draft): store a draft — optionally threaded as a reply — in the account's drafts folder; never sends.MCP tools over streamable HTTP (client may run on another machine):
list_mailboxes,list_recent,get_email,get_thread,search,search_attachments,get_attachment_text,create_draft,sync_status.
Quick start
cp .env.example .env # fill in your IMAP account(s) — never commit this file
docker compose up --buildThe server listens on :8000 (streamable HTTP). The first sync runs on
startup; large mailboxes take a while to index initially.
To run a one-off index pass without serving:
docker compose run --rm imap-2-mcp python -m imap2mcp --sync-onceConfiguration
All config is via environment variables (see .env.example).
Declare accounts with ACCOUNTS=name1,name2 and one ACCOUNT_<NAME>_* block
each (HOST, PORT, SSL, USER, PASSWORD). Secrets live only in your
local .env, which is git-ignored.
Authentication
Set API_TOKEN in your .env to require a bearer token on every request.
Clients then authenticate either via header or via a query parameter (useful
for connector UIs that cannot set custom headers):
Authorization: Bearer <token>
# or
https://<host>/mcp?token=<token>With API_TOKEN unset, the endpoint is unauthenticated — keep it on a trusted
network only.
Connecting Claude
Add the streamable-HTTP endpoint as an MCP server, e.g. for Claude Code:
claude mcp add --transport http imap http://<home-server-ip>:8000/mcpSecurity notes
Set
API_TOKENbefore exposing the server beyond your local network.Without a token, only expose it inside your home network (LAN/VPN such as Tailscale). Do not port-forward it to the internet.
Phase 2 (public connector) will add full OAuth and a TLS tunnel.
Status
Phase 1 implementation. Not yet hardened or load-tested against a live mailbox.
